Well folks, the BCS 4.0 version has been talked about here for some time now and Brent has been working feverishly to get this version ready.
Here's the first full showing of what's to come!
The user interface (UI) and application programming interface (API) of the BCS has undergone a very exhaustive overhaul. Not only is the out-of-the-box interface so much easier to use, it is incredibly faster. You get a complete view of your running processes so you know which state is active and can click/touch any other state to quickly jump between them (WIN buttons not needed any longer). You can also expand/compress individual element areas to hide unneeded sections. The UI does a lot of wrapping and auto-formatting to make it friendly to use on mobile devices. When editing items for process setup, each item saves immediately upon change.
Below are some screen shots of the "Main Control" page, the "Process Editor" page and the "Settings" page. Note that things are subject to change from what you see here. There are some items that are still being worked on like the HMI, data logging and ladder logic, so those are not shown yet. There will also be a recipe loader that will allow you to set things like mash temp, mash time, sparge temp, etc. from a single screen, so that you do not need to go into your individual process/states to configure them. There are also some web based utilities that allow you to backup your 3.x/4.x settings and restore to the 4.x platform. There is a single file backup/restore, so no more individual files.
The API of the BCS is so much more powerful and easier to use now. In fact, the built-in interface uses the same API that is available for you to use for 3rd party apps.
A few of us are already running this version, and in the near future, a preview beta version will be released for the community to use. Details will follow.
